Responsibilities
  1. Underwriting:
  • Create Excel-based models that present pro forma investment returns, partnership distribution waterfalls, and property valuations.
  • Manage, maintain and continuously improve financial models and databases used in the forecasting and planning process.
  • Gather site, neighborhood, and city/ market data including demographics, sales and rent comparable, absorption surveys, and occupancy studies.
  • Analyze operating history, property rent roll, and other financial information.
  • Research property taxes to verify the payment, outstanding taxes, exemptions, and appeals.
  • Assist in written and oral responses to internal and external parties.
  • Leverage AI tools and platforms (e.g., ChatGPT, automation software, analytics tools) to enhance productivity, streamline workflows, and support decision-making.
  1. Due Diligence:
  • Lead due diligence investigation process from deal origination through closing and post-closing on bridge loans, preferred equity, acquisition/ disposition as well as internal (recapitalization, refinance, supplemental loan) transactions.
  • Conduct a thorough due diligence review of assets under contract for purchase utilizing interdepartmental cooperation and outside consultants.
  • Organize, create, and maintain due diligence checklists and filing systems.
  • Interact closely with clients, attorneys, third-party vendors, city authorities, underwriters, team members, and others as needed. Coordinate site visits. Strong follow-up abilities.
  • Order/ review third-party reports including but not limited to title, survey, zoning letters, appraisals, and environmental studies.
  • Reconcile/ summarize financial and non-financial data for the transaction.
  • Prepare internal due diligence reports from data gathered during the analysis.
  • Assist with on-site property due diligence (may include traveling)
  • Provide analytical support for cash flow, conducting market research, gathering relevant market data, and preparing market surveys by analyzing basic market economic and real estate fundamentals (supply/demand trends) across multiple markets in the United States.
  1. Presentations:
  • Prepare investment committee and communication documents supporting recommended investment activities.
  • Create and produce presentations and marketing materials for external and internal purposes for new deals, often under limited time constraints.
  • Present due diligence findings to the investment committee.
